#e296c4 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e296c4 is composed of 88.6% red, 58.8% green and 76.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 33.6% magenta, 13.3% yellow and 11.4% black. It has a hue angle of 323.7 degrees, a saturation of 56.7% and a lightness of 73.7%. #e296c4 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ffffff with #c52d89. Closest websafe color is: #cc99cc.

● #e296c4 color description : Very soft pink.
#e296c4 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e296c4 has RGB values of R:226, G:150, B:196 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.34, Y:0.13, K:0.11. Its decimal value is 14849732.

Shades and Tints of #e296c4
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030102 is the darkest color, while #fbf2f8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e296c4
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#bebabc is the less saturated color, while #fc7cc9 is the most saturated one.
